Abstract
The presence of pathogenic microorganisms, harmful volatile organic compounds, or suspended particulate matter in indoor air deteriorates its quality and impacts, among other things, health, work efficiency, and the speed of learning among indoor users. Considering that people spend 80 to 90% of their lives in enclosed spaces (homes, workplaces, and vehicles), ensuring acceptable air quality becomes essential. Therefore, effective methods for removing indoor air pollutants are being sought. One such method is the use of air cleaners. This article describes air cleaning techniques and discusses the most common myths regarding the use of these devices in the media.
